ADB appoints Albert Park as chief economist

The Asian Development Bank (ADB) has appointed Hong Kong University of Science and Technology (HKUST) professor Albert Park as its new Chief Economist. He will assume office on December 15, 2021, says a statement issued by the ADB on Wednesday. As Chief Economist, Mr. Park will serve as Director General of the Economic Research and Regional Cooperation Department, where he will lead ADB’s work on policy research and regional cooperation and integration. Philippine superstar Manny Pacquiao says retiring from boxing

Manila, Sept 29 :Philippine boxing legend and 2022 presidential hopeful Manny Pacquiao said on Wednesday that he is hanging up his gloves after a glittering decades-long career in the ring. Azerbaijan expresses readiness to work on future peace agreement with Armenia

Azerbaijan has expressed its readiness to work on a future peace agreement with Armenia. In an exclusive interview with France 24, Azerbaijan President Ilham Aliyev however warned to retaliate against any action of Armenia to reclaim territory lost in war. He also expressed regret over the lack of proper response from Armenia. The Azerbaijan President said that the issue of granting autonomy to the Nagorno-Karabakh region is off the table.  


Prime Minister to perform groundbreaking of upgradation of Jhal Jaho Bela road

Isllamabad : Prime Minister Imran Khan will perform the groundbreaking of rehabilitation and upgradation of Jhal Jaho Bela road today (Wednesday). This eighty-kilometre road is a project of Balochistan government to be completed by National Highway Authority. The two-lane road project will be completed in three years at a cost of over eleven billion rupees and upon completion, it will augment the socio-economic as well as industrial, trade, agriculture, tourism and cultural activities in the province This will also generate three thousand job opportunities for the local people. Coronavirus Claims 52 More Lives In Pakistan

ISLAMABAD: Coronavirus has claimed 52 more lives in Pakistan during the past 24 hours, lifting the overall death toll to 27,690, According to National Command and Operation Centre (NCOC). As per the latest figures released by the NCOC, 1,560 new infections were reported out of 48,836 tests conducted over the last 24 hours. During the last 24 hours the positivity rate of 3.19 per cent.
